How far should you live from a power grid? - Answers

The ideal distance from a power grid can vary based on personal preferences, local regulations, and the type of energy source you plan to use. Generally, living within a few hundred feet to a mile from a power grid allows for easier access to electricity, reducing costs for installation and maintenance of connections. However, if you prefer a more remote lifestyle or are considering alternative energy sources, you may choose to live further away, keeping in mind potential challenges in energy supply and infrastructure. Always consider local zoning laws and utility regulations when making your decision.
